带标签的break、continue public class LabeledFor { public static void main(String[] args) { int i = 0; outer: // Can't have statements here for(; true ;) { // infinite loop inner: // Can't have statements here for(; i < 1
面试官:请你说一下 Bean 的生命周期 前言 这其实是一道面试题,是我在面试百度的时候被问到的,当时没有答出来(因为自己真的很菜),后来在网上寻找答案,看到也是一头雾水,直到看到了《Spring in action》这本书,书上有对Bean声明周期的大致解释,但是没有代码分析,所以就自己上
1.随机生成密钥对 /** * 随机生成密钥对 * @throws NoSuchAlgorithmException */ public static void genKeyPair() throws NoSuchAlgorithmException { // KeyPairGenerator类用于生成公钥和私钥对,基于RSA算法生成对象 KeyPairGenerator k
public static void main(String[] args) { long aa = System.currentTimeMillis(); // System.out.println(aa); BigDecimal a = new BigDecimal(115); BigDecimal b = new BigDecimal(22); BigDecimal bigDecimal = a.divide(b)
运算符 Java语言支持如下运算符: 算数运算符:+,-,*,/,%,++,-- 赋值运算符:= 关系运算符:>, <, >=, <=, ==, !=, instanceof 逻辑运算符:&&, ||, ! 位运算符:&, |, ^, ~, >>, <<, >>>(了解!!!) 条件运算符:? : 扩展赋值运算符:+=, -=, *=, /= 二元运算符 package operator; public clas
依赖 <!--集合工具类--> <dependency> <groupId>org.apache.commons</groupId> <artifactId>commons-collections4</artifactId> <version>4.4</version> </dependency> <!--juni
第一节 不可变集合 1、不可变集合的特点 定义完成后不可以修改,或者添加、删除 2、如何创建不可变集合 List、Set、Map接口中,都存在of方法可以创建不可变集合 第二节 Stream流 1、Stream流的作用是什么,结合了什么技术
数组 数组的定义 数组的声明和创建 package array; //数组的声明和创建 public class Demo01 { public static void main(String[] args) { int[] nums;//声明一个数组 nums = new int[10];//创建一个数组 //给数组分配值 for (int i=0 ;
论坛里面的一个问题“ENVI怎样将图像各波段分开为单独文件”。IDL二次开发调用ENVI函数可以轻松实现,用哪个函数呢,有 “cf_doit”、“resize_doit”、“math_doit”、“envi_layer_stacking_doit”等几个。当然了,将各波段一次全部读出来再写成二进制文件也行(分块也可以,稍微麻烦些),一
第2章 编程背景 目录第2章 编程背景1 Linux中的文本编辑器vim①简介②操作过程2 程序开发(1)程序开发步骤(2)静态与动态链接静态链接动态链接(3)可执行文件(4)程序执行过程3 链接库(1)创建静态链接库(2)创建动态链接库4 GDB调试工具5 C语言相关 1 Linux中的文本编辑器 vim ①简介 vim有3种不同
第一章: 一.知识点归纳: 第一章前半部分重在介绍课程和书本的基本情况,包括Unix / Linux的历史,其各种发行版,我了解到了一些基本情况。 后半部分主要是 Linux的使用,Linux的启动过程,Unix/Linux文件系统组织、文件类型和常用的Unix/Linux命令,Linux系统的一些系统管理任务等相关
《信息安全系统设计与实现》第一周学习笔记 20201303张奕博 一、任务要求 自学教材第1,2章,提交学习笔记(10分) 知识点归纳以及自己最有收获的内容 (3分) 问题与解决思路(2分) 实践内容与截图,代码链接(3分) ...(知识的结构化,知识的完整性等,提交markdown文档,使用openeuler系统等)(2分) 二、知识
前言:三年之前就买了《Java编程思想》这本书,但是到现在为止都还没有好好看过这本书,这次希望能够坚持通读完整本书并整理好自己的读书笔记,上一篇文章是记录的第十七章到第十八章的内容,这一次记录的是第十九章到第二十章的内容,相关示例代码放在码云上了,码云地址:https://gitee.com/rem
package test; import java.util.HashMap; import java.util.Hashtable; import java.util.Iterator; import java.util.LinkedHashMap; import java.util.Map; import java.util.TreeMap; public class testKeySetSort { public static void main(String[] args) { S
第一节 Set系列集合 1、Set系列 2、HashSet集合元素无序的底层原理:哈希表 a、Set集合的底层原理是什么样的 JDK8之前,哈希表:底层使用数组+链表组成 JDK8开始后,哈希表:底层使用数组+链表+红黑树组成 b、哈希表的
前言:三年之前就买了《Java编程思想》这本书,但是到现在为止都还没有好好看过这本书,这次希望能够坚持通读完整本书并整理好自己的读书笔记,上一篇文章是记录的第十七章到第十八章的内容,这一次记录的是第十九章到第二十章的内容,相关示例代码放在码云上了,码云地址:https://gitee.com/re
1.基础常识软件:即一系列按照特定顺序组织的计算机数据和指令的集合。分为:系统软件 和 应用软件 系统软件:windows , mac os , linux ,unix,android,ios,.... 应用软件:word ,ppt,画图板,...人机交互方式: 图形化界面 vs 命令行方式应用程序 = 算法 + 数据结构常用DOS命令:
public class Day03 { public static void main(String[] args) { //整数拓展: 进制 二进制0b 十进制 八进制0 十六进制0x int i = 10; int i2 = 010;//八进制0 int i3 = 0x10;//十六进制0x 0~9 A~F 16 System.out.println(i); System
public class Outer { int age = 99; public void out(){ System.out.println("这是外部类"); } //创建内部类 public class Iner{ public void in(){ System.out.println("这是内部类"); } //获得外部类
打算在博客开辟一个新的模块叫做stackoverflow来絮叨絮叨我生活中的一些小事。顾名思义,stackoverflow在维基百科的定义上是 因此,我会在这个版块里主要说一些生活中让我特别stress out的事
石家庄铁道大学2022年秋季 2021 级课堂测试试卷(一)(15分) 课程名称: JAVA语言程序设计 任课教师:王建民 考试时间: 150 分钟 一、考试要求: 1、按照测试内容要求完成程序的设计与编程; 2、建立学号姓名文件夹,如:“信2105-3班20213709叶照心”,将源程序文件、保存
Java基础 注释 // 单行注释 /*回车 多行注释 /**回车 文档注释 标识符和关键字 数据类型 public class Demo01 { public static void main(String[] args) { //八大数据类型 //整数 int num1 = 10; byte num2 = 10; short num3
第一节 Date日期对象 1、日期对象如何创建,如何获取时间毫秒值 Date date = new Date(); Long time = date.getTime(); 2、时间毫秒值怎么恢复成日期对象 Date d = new Date(time); d.setTime(time); 第二节 SimpleDateFormat对象
前言:三年之前就买了《Java编程思想》这本书,但是到现在为止都还没有好好看过这本书,这次希望能够坚持通读完整本书并整理好自己的读书笔记,上一篇文章是记录的第十一章到第十六章的内容,这一次记录的是第十七章到第十八章的内容,主要是集合和I/O内容太多,限于篇幅本文先记录两章内容,本
BigInteger 大整数 在Java中,由CPU原生提供的整型最大范围是64位long型整数。使用long型整数可以直接通过CPU指令进行计算,速度非常快。 如果我们使用的整数范围超过了long型怎么办?这个时候,就只能用软件来模拟一个大整数。java.math.BigInteger就是用来表示任意大小的整数。BigInteg